Meningkatkan Hasil Belajar Siswa Pada Materi Organ Gerak Hewan Pada Mata Pelajaran IPA dengan Menggunakan Media Gambar Pada Siswa Kelas V SDN Sukamulya Kabupaten Pandeglang Suci Hayati; Rifki Arif Nugraha; Yeni Sulaeman; Ade Farid

Abstract

ABSTRACT The method used in this research is collaborative classroom action research (PTK). Researchers collaborate with teachers to plan, identify, observe and implement the actions that have been designed. The research design used is a spiral system classroom action research using the Hopkins and John Eliot model which begins with preliminary action then continues with planning, action, observation and reflection. The research was carried out in 2 cycles. The research was carried out at SDN Sukamulya, Mekarjaya District, Pandeglang Regency. The samples selected for this research were 25 grade 5 students, consisting of 11 boys and 14 girls. In this research, there were several stages carried out from pre-cycle research, cycle I, and cycle II The results of this research show that in pre-cycle conditions, 1,140 students completed their studies, around 20% of 25 students with a class average of 45.6. After carrying out activities in cycle I, the number of students who completed their studies became 1920 students out of 25 students or around 76% with an average score of 76.8. In cycle II, it was discovered that there were 22 students out of 25 students who had successfully completed their studies, with obtained an average score of 79.2 with a completion percentage of 88% and can be said to be successful. The increase in student learning outcomes in Natural Sciences subjects, animal movement organs, is motivated by the use of effective and fun learning media so that it can motivate students' interest in learning to be even better. The learning media used is image media.   Keywords:   Student learning outcomes, science lessons, material on animal movement organs, image media.
